Which of the following statements correctly describe(s) T tubules and their role in conducting action potentials in muscle cells?
A. T tubules carry action potentials into the interior of the muscle cell via voltage-gated Na+ and K+ channels.
B. T tubules lack the voltage-gated Na+ and K+ channels that are present in the plasma membrane.
C. T tubules are infoldings of the plasma membrane that encircle the myofibrils and are in contact with the sarcoplasmic reticulum.
D. Without T tubules, the muscle cell would not be able to contract.
E. T tubules are extensions of the sarcoplasmic reticulum that are in contact with the plasma membrane.
F. T tubules have receptor proteins that bind neurotransmitters released from the synaptic terminal of the motor neuron.
Answer:
A. T tubules carry action potentials into the interior of the muscle cell via voltage-gated Na+ and K+ channels.
C. T tubules are infoldings of the plasma membrane that encircle the myofibrils and are in contact with the sarcoplasmic reticulum.
D. Without T tubules, the muscle cell would not be able to contract.
